Abstract
The utility model discloses a projection device with adjustable movie and television animation, which comprises a bottom plate and projection equipment, wherein the projection equipment is positioned at the top of the bottom plate, a movable groove is formed in the top of the bottom plate, two driving plates are connected to the inner bottom wall of the movable groove in a sliding manner, an adjusting rod is connected to the left side of the bottom plate in a rotating manner, the right end of the adjusting rod penetrates through the movable groove and is connected to the inner wall of the movable groove in a rotating manner, a movable plate is arranged at the top of the bottom plate, two driven plates are connected to the bottom of the movable plate in a sliding manner, and a supporting rod is hinged to the top end of the driving plate. According to the utility model, the distance between the two driving plates is changed through the adjusting rod, so that the angle of the supporting rod is changed to finish the adjustment of the height of the projection equipment, the angle of the bearing plate attached to the supporting rod is changed through the arrangement of the elliptical seat, the adjustment of the angle of the projection equipment is finished, and the heat dissipation mechanism can dissipate heat at the bottom of the projection equipment, so that the attachment of the bottom of the projection equipment to the bottom of the projection equipment is avoided, and the accumulation of too much heat is avoided.

Detailed Description
The technical solutions in the embodiments of the present utility model will be clearly and completely described below with reference to the accompanying drawings in the embodiments of the present utility model;
referring to fig. 1-4, in the utility model, an adjustable projection device for movie and television animation comprises a bottom plate 1 and a projection device 2, wherein the projection device 2 is positioned at the top of the bottom plate 1, a movable groove 3 is arranged at the top of the bottom plate 1, two driving plates 4 are slidingly connected on the inner bottom wall of the movable groove 3, an adjusting rod 5 is rotationally connected at the left side of the bottom plate 1, the right end of the adjusting rod 5 penetrates through the movable groove 3 and is rotationally connected on the inner wall of the movable groove 3, a movable plate 6 is arranged at the top of the bottom plate 1, two driven plates 7 are slidingly connected at the bottom of the movable plate 6, a supporting rod 8 is hinged at the top end of the driving plate 4, the other end of the supporting rod 8 is hinged at the bottom of the driven plates 7, uniformly distributed mounting plates 9 are fixedly connected at the top of the movable plate 6, a bearing plate 10 is arranged at the top of the movable plate 6, the projection device 2 is arranged at the top of the bearing plate 10 is hinged at one side opposite to the left side of the two mounting plates 9, the opposite sides of the two mounting plates 9 on the right side are rotatably connected with an elliptical seat 11, the elliptical seat 11 is contacted with the bottom of the bearing plate 10, the elliptical seat 11 is connected with the right mounting plate 9 through a ratchet wheel, the bottom of the bearing plate 10 is provided with a heat dissipation mechanism 12, when the projection operation of the movie and television animation is required, a user installs the projection device 2 on the top of the bearing plate 10, the bearing plate 10 keeps horizontal, the projection device 2 can project the image required by the movie and television animation, the user rotates the adjusting rod 5 during the use, the two driving plates 4 in threaded connection with the adjusting rod 5 start to move towards opposite directions, the angle change of the supporting rods 8 on the two driving plates 4 gradually tends to be vertical along with the angle change, the two driven plates 7 are forced to move relatively, and the distance between the movable plates 6 and the bottom plate 1 gradually increases, therefore, the height of the projection device 2 can be changed, meanwhile, a user can rotate the elliptical seat 11 through the cooperation of the ratchet wheel, when the protruding position of the elliptical seat 11 is contacted with the bearing plate 10, one side of the bearing plate 10 hinged with the mounting plate 9 can start to move, so that the angle change is generated, the projection device 2 positioned at the top of the bearing plate 10 can be finely adjusted, projection of movie and television animation is facilitated, heat of the projection device 2 is difficult to dissipate due to the fact that the bottom is attached to the bearing plate 10 in the operation process of the projection device 2, the heat dissipation mechanism 12 guides the heat of the projection device 2, the heat is led into the heat dissipation mechanism 12, and then the heat dissipation mechanism 12 discharges the heat, so that heat dissipation of the bottom of the projection device 2 is completed.
In the utility model, the distance between the two driving plates 4 is changed through the adjusting rod 5, so that the angle of the supporting rod 8 is changed to finish the adjustment of the height of the projection equipment 2, the angle of the bearing plate 10 attached to the supporting rod is changed through arranging the elliptical seat 11, the adjustment of the angle of the projection equipment 2 is finished, and the heat dissipation mechanism 12 can dissipate heat at the bottom of the projection equipment 2, so that the situation that the bottom of the projection equipment 2 is attached to too much heat is avoided.
Please refer to fig. 1, wherein: the left end of the adjusting rod 5 is fixedly connected with a knob 13, and the knob 13 is provided with evenly distributed anti-skid patterns.
In the utility model, when a user needs to rotate the adjusting rod 5, the knob 13 can provide a good force point for the user, and the anti-skid patterns can prevent the user from slipping.
Please refer to fig. 1 and 2, wherein: the limiting groove 14 is formed in the inner bottom wall of the movable groove 3, a limiting bar 15 is connected inside the limiting groove 14 in a sliding mode, and the top of the limiting bar 15 is fixedly connected to the bottom of the driving plate 4.
In the utility model, when the movable plate 6 moves, the limit bar 15 also slides in the limit groove 14, and the cooperation between the limit bar 15 and the limit groove 14 can limit the driving plate 4, so that the driving plate 4 always keeps stable movement.
Please refer to fig. 1, wherein: the bottom of the movable plate 6 is fixedly connected with two limiting seats 16, and the two limiting seats 16 are positioned on one side opposite to the two passive plates 7.
In the utility model, the limiting seat 16 can limit the moving distance of the passive plates 7, so that the problem that the movable plate 6 is unstable due to too close distance between the two groups of passive plates 7 is avoided.
Please refer to fig. 1 and 3, wherein: the heat dissipation mechanism 12 comprises a heat dissipation box 1201, the heat dissipation box 1201 is fixedly connected to the bottom of the bearing plate 10, a draught fan 1202 is fixedly installed on the left side of the heat dissipation box 1201, the right end of the draught fan 1202 penetrates through and extends to the inside of the heat dissipation box 1201, heat conduction rods 1203 which are uniformly distributed are fixedly installed on the inner bottom wall of the heat dissipation box 1201, and the top ends of the heat conduction rods 1203 penetrate through the bearing plate 10 and are in contact with the bottom of the projection equipment 2.
In the utility model, in the process of the operation of the projection device 2, as the heat is difficult to dissipate due to the fact that the bottom is attached to the bearing plate 10, the heat conducting rod 1203 guides the heat of the projection device 2, so that the heat is led into the heat dissipation box 1201, then a user controls the induced draft fan 1202 to conduct power-on work, the induced draft fan 1202 generates suction force to suck external air into the heat dissipation box 1201 after being powered on, and the heat attached to the inside of the heat dissipation box 1201 is discharged out of the heat dissipation box 1201 along with the air flow, so that the heat dissipation of the bottom of the projection device 2 is completed.
